15 Blogging Goals for 2026
1. Publish High-Quality Content Consistently
It is very important to be consistent in order to earn the trust of the reader and the search engines.
Rather than making new blog posts every day, try to make a practical schedule.
For example:
– One well-researched post per week
– Two revised old posts per month
Quality will always be superior to quantity.
2. Increase Organic Traffic
Organic search remains one of the most reliable traffic sources.
Focus on:
- Keyword research
- Search intent
- Internal linking
- Helpful content
- On-page SEO
Improving existing articles can often deliver better results than constantly publishing new ones.
3. Build Topical Authority
The search engine is giving out more preference to sites that have expertise in a particular field.
Rather than dealing with multiple fields, form clusters based on your niche.
For instance, the personal finance blog can cluster topics on:
• Budgeting
• Investing
• Credit cards
• Money-saving
• Retirement planning

8. Improve Page Speed
Readers expect fast-loading websites.
Compress images, enable caching, and remove unnecessary plugins to create a smoother experience.
9. Strengthen Internal Linking
Internal links help:
- Users discover related content.
- Search engines understand your site.
- Important pages receive more authority.
Review your content regularly to identify linking opportunities.

Measuring Your Blogging Progress
Check your performance on a monthly basis.
Some useful metrics are:
Goal Metric
Traffic Monthly visitors
SEO Keyword ranking
Engagement Comments/shares
Email Growth New subscribers
Revenue Monthly income
Authority Backlinks
Little changes on a monthly basis can add up to big changes in a year.
